This typeface is a compact, monolinear sans with gently squared, superellipse-like curves and consistently rounded terminals. Strokes maintain an even weight with subtle contrast at joins, producing crisp, stable letterforms. Proportions are relatively condensed, with tall capitals and a straightforward lowercase that keeps counters open and shapes uncluttered. Bowls and rounds (O, C, e, o) feel slightly rectilinear in their curvature, while diagonals (A, V, W, X, y) are sharp and clean, giving the overall rhythm a precise, engineered look.
It works well for interface labels, product branding, and contemporary headlines where a compact footprint and crisp geometry are desirable. The steady rhythm and open forms also suit signage and poster typography where clarity and a modern tone are priorities.
The overall tone is modern and matter-of-fact, leaning toward a technical, utilitarian voice rather than expressive or handwritten. Its rounded geometry softens the strictness just enough to feel approachable while staying disciplined and professional.
The design appears intended to provide a streamlined, contemporary sans that balances geometric discipline with softened, rounded shaping. Its compact proportions and even stroke treatment suggest an aim for efficient layout and consistent readability across short text and display settings.
Figures are simple and clear with consistent stroke behavior, and the punctuation in the sample text reads cleanly at display sizes. The spacing appears even and controlled, supporting orderly word shapes and a steady typographic color.
